Abstract

The utility model provides a cap screwing positioning device and bottle cap assembling equipment, wherein the cap screwing positioning device comprises: the device comprises a base, an elastic piece and a positioning seat; the base is provided with a guide rail, the positioning seat is movably connected with the guide rail, and the elastic piece is positioned between the base and the positioning seat; the positioning seat is provided with a plurality of positioning pieces, the positioning pieces are arranged along the direction encircling the positioning seat, and the positioning pieces can extend into between adjacent guide vanes of the bottle cap so as to limit the circumferential rotation of the bottle cap relative to the positioning seat. Compared with the prior art, the spiral cover positioning device provided by the utility model stretches into the gap between the adjacent guide plates of the bottle cover through the positioning piece, so that the circumferential positioning of the positioning seat and the bottle cover is realized, the structure of the bottle cover is effectively utilized, the structure is simple, the damage is not easy, and the positioning is relatively stable.

Spiral cover positioning device and bottle cover assembling equipment
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of packaging, in particular to a spiral cover positioning device and bottle cover assembling equipment.
Background
In the packaging industry, many products are packaged by using bottle bodies, such as various cosmetics, foods, medicines, pesticides and the like, and bottle caps are required to be arranged on the bottle bodies during production to achieve the purposes of sealing and preventing leakage. The bottle lid generally includes lid and lid, and the lid is used for installing the bottle on, and the lid sets up on the lid and seals the bottle, and in the equipment bottle lid in-process, the manual tightening mode is adopted to the tradition, because personnel intensity of labour is big and the efficiency is extremely low, has consequently replaced by industrial automation equipment gradually.
In the existing bottle cap assembling equipment, the cover seat needs to be positioned through the positioning seat, then the cover body or the cover seat is rotated, so that the cover seat and the cover body are mutually screwed to complete the assembly, but the cover seat is positioned through clamping, the positioning is unstable and easy to slide, the cover seat and the cover body are difficult to screw in place, and the cover seat and the cover body are possibly clamped.

Referring to fig. 1, a cross-sectional view of a cap screwing positioning device according to an embodiment of the utility model includes: base 10, elastic member 20 and positioning seat 30.
Referring to fig. 2 to 5, fig. 2 is a sectional view showing a part of the structure of the base according to an embodiment of the present utility model, fig. 3 is a schematic view showing a structure of the top of the base according to an embodiment of the present utility model, fig. 4 is a schematic view showing a structure of the top of the positioning seat according to an embodiment of the present utility model, fig. 5 is a sectional view showing a positioning seat according to an embodiment of the present utility model, a guide rail 11 is provided on the base 10, a positioning seat 30 is movably connected with the guide rail 11, and an elastic member 20 is disposed between the base 10 and the positioning seat 30; wherein, the positioning seat 30 is provided with a plurality of positioning members 31, and the plurality of positioning members 31 are arranged along the direction surrounding the positioning seat 30.
Referring to fig. 6, which is a cross-sectional view of a bottle cap, since some bottles contain viscous liquid, a plurality of flow guide plates 42 for dividing the liquid are arranged at the cap opening of the cap seat 40, the flow guide plates 42 are arranged around the cap opening, and a gap 43 is formed between adjacent flow guide plates 42, and the liquid in the bottle is divided by the flow guide plates 42 and can flow out from the gap 43 when flowing through the flow guide plates 42, so as to be beneficial to improving the outflow speed of the viscous liquid. The positioning member 31 can extend into the gap 43 between the adjacent guide plates 42 of the bottle cap to limit the circumferential rotation of the cap seat 40 relative to the positioning seat 30, so that the positioning seat 30 positions the cap seat 40, and the positioning seat 30 positions the cap seat 40 more stably due to the plurality of gaps 43 of the guide plates 42 and the positioning member 31. Of course, the cap screwing positioning device of the present utility model is not limited to be applied to the bottle cap with the flow guide plate 42, but can be applied to other bottle caps with similar gap 43 structures, so that the positioning piece 31 can be in positioning fit with the gap 43 of the bottle cap.
In addition, when the cover seat 40 is placed on the positioning seat 30, a certain pressure is usually required to be applied to keep the cover seat 40 on the positioning seat 30, the positioning seat 30 can move along the guide rail 11 and press the elastic member 20, and the elastic member 20 can play a role of buffering, and when the guide vane 42 is not aligned with the gap 43 between the adjacent guide vanes 42 and is pressed against the guide vane 42, the cover seat 40 can be rotated until the positioning member 31 is aligned with the gap 43 between the adjacent guide vanes 42 by rotating the cover seat 40, and the positioning seat 30 moves towards the cover seat 40 under the elastic force of the elastic member 20, so that the positioning member 31 stretches into the gap 43 between the adjacent guide vanes 42 to complete positioning. The operation of rotating the cover 40 may be completed when the cover 40 and the cover 41 are subsequently abutted against each other and assembled.
In order to improve the movement stability of the positioning seat 30, in some alternative embodiments, a plurality of positioning members 31 are disposed on the outer side of the positioning seat 30, and a plurality of guide grooves 12 slidably engaged with the positioning members 31 are disposed on the base 10, where the guide grooves 12 not only can guide the movement of the positioning members 31, but also can be engaged with the positioning members 31 in a positioning manner so as to prevent the positioning seat 30 from rotating relative to the base 10.
In order to improve the stability of the movement of the positioning seat 30, in some alternative embodiments, the guide rail 11 is a guide hole provided on the base 10, and at least part of the positioning seat 30 extends into the guide rail 11. In the present embodiment, the guide hole communicates with the guide groove 12. Of course, the structure of the guide rail 11 is not limited thereto, and those skilled in the art can select other suitable structures according to the teachings of the present utility model.
The resilient member 20 may be of a suitable design depending on the actual need, and in some alternative embodiments the resilient member 20 is a spring, which is disposed within the rail 11. Of course, other elastic structures can be used for the elastic member 20, which is not limited to this example.
In some alternative embodiments, the positioning seat 30 is provided with a limiting boss 32, and the spring part is sleeved on the outer side of the limiting boss 32, so that the elastic member 20 is not easy to deviate relative to the positioning seat 30, and the stability of elastic deformation of the elastic member 20 is improved.
To facilitate the installation of the positioning seat 30, in some alternative embodiments, the positioning seat 30 is provided with a mounting groove 33 and a locking member 34, and the locking member 34 passes through the mounting groove 33 and then is detachably connected with the base 10, thereby limiting the movement of the positioning seat 30 along the guide rail 11 within a preset range. In this embodiment, the locking member 34 is a bolt which passes through the mounting groove 33 and then protrudes into the guide hole, and then is screw-engaged with the base 10.
The cover seat 40 is conveniently assembled on the bottle body, and is further provided with an inner ring 44 and an outer ring 45, an annular gap 46 is formed between the outer ring 45 and the inner ring 44, the guide vane 42 is located inside the inner ring 44, so that the cover seat 40 is not easy to deviate left and right relative to the positioning seat 30 for improving positioning stability, in some alternative embodiments, the base 10 is further provided with a positioning ring 13, the positioning ring 13 can extend into the annular gap 46 between the inner ring 44 and the outer ring 45 of the bottle cap, and the positioning ring 13 is located outside the positioning seat 30.
